Presentation | 2000/5/12 Improvement of Processing Time at Endhosts for High-Speed Data Transfer by TCP Tatsuhiko Terai, Takahiro Matsuo, Go Hasegawa, Masayuki Murata, |
---|---|
PDF Download Page | PDF download Page Link |
Abstract(in Japanese) | (See Japanese page) |
Abstract(in English) | Most of the researches have been concentrated on how to avoid and dissolve the network congestion, and only a few discussions on the performance improvement of the endhosts are recently made. In this paper, we focus on data transfer using TCP and analyze the details of TCP data transfer at the endhost. Through the analysis, we have found that memory access is the largest obstacle for performance improvement in TCP data transfer. Then we propose a new mechanism which reduces the number of memory access in TCP data transfer, and compose some of new socket system calls to avoid the redundant memory copy process. We further implement the proposed mechanism to the actual computers running FreeBSD, and show that the proposed mechanism can improve 30-50% of the transfer speed compared with the original mechanism through some experiments. |
Keyword(in Japanese) | (See Japanese page) |
Keyword(in English) | TCP(Transmission Control Protocol) / endhosts / socket buffer / memory copy / protocol processing |
Paper # | IN2000-23 |
Date of Issue |
Conference Information | |
Committee | IN |
---|---|
Conference Date | 2000/5/12(1days) |
Place (in Japanese) | (See Japanese page) |
Place (in English) | |
Topics (in Japanese) | (See Japanese page) |
Topics (in English) | |
Chair | |
Vice Chair | |
Secretary | |
Assistant |
Paper Information | |
Registration To | Information Networks (IN) |
---|---|
Language | JPN |
Title (in Japanese) | (See Japanese page) |
Sub Title (in Japanese) | (See Japanese page) |
Title (in English) | Improvement of Processing Time at Endhosts for High-Speed Data Transfer by TCP |
Sub Title (in English) | |
Keyword(1) | TCP(Transmission Control Protocol) |
Keyword(2) | endhosts |
Keyword(3) | socket buffer |
Keyword(4) | memory copy |
Keyword(5) | protocol processing |
1st Author's Name | Tatsuhiko Terai |
1st Author's Affiliation | Department of Informatics and Mathematical Science Graduate School of Engineering Science, Osaka University() |
2nd Author's Name | Takahiro Matsuo |
2nd Author's Affiliation | Kansai Electric Power Co. |
3rd Author's Name | Go Hasegawa |
3rd Author's Affiliation | Graduate School of Economics, Osaka University |
4th Author's Name | Masayuki Murata |
4th Author's Affiliation | Department of Informatics and Mathematical Science Graduate School of Engineering Science, Osaka University |
Date | 2000/5/12 |
Paper # | IN2000-23 |
Volume (vol) | vol.100 |
Number (no) | 69 |
Page | pp.pp.- |
#Pages | 6 |
Date of Issue |